Python应用
SofanHe
愿所有向往终成现实,时光不负努力的我们
展开
-
决策树实验
题目Kaggle的一个比赛题目,被拿来当日常作业了。原题目链接做法先把数据集转成数字形式的,而且从0开始编号,这样好处理。(为了简化问题完成作业)只选择一部分取值较好处理的变量做自变量。训练ID3决策树,并记录。采用ID3决策树进行预测。实现细节train和test中相同元素转化的数字一定要一样。训练的时候元素取值可能不全面,需要补充默认值。convert.py负责处理数据,ID3.py负责跑决策树代码"""convert.py"""# convert the dat原创 2021-06-02 19:53:52 · 335 阅读 · 0 评论 -
老师的好帮手——抽象功能
文章目录问题背景代码文件处理拓展文件转化拓展docx文件拓展处理excel拓展处理其他常用问题背景在尝试制作实验报告分类器,统计考勤数据等功能的过程中;发现有很多功能是相似的,因此本文将这些相似的功能抽象化,形成了一个拓展类。以方便后续的使用。代码文件处理拓展class file_tools: """ 本类是对文件的一些拓展操作 依赖库为 os, shutil 目前实现的功能有: 1. copy 两个文件之间的拷贝, 新文件所在路径可原创 2020-07-31 11:18:24 · 474 阅读 · 0 评论 -
老师的好帮手——课堂考勤记录整合
文章目录问题背景研究背景目标结果代码问题背景线上课程积累了很多考勤记录,人为处理这些考勤记录既费时又费力,还容易导致遗漏。那么有没有一种方法可以通过一堆考勤记录和一个学生名单直接导出成为一个总的考勤记录表格呢?研究背景以腾讯课堂为例子根据线上课程的经验,在腾讯课堂进行上课的课程居多,因此本文考虑的考勤记录都是基于腾讯课堂的考勤记录。拥有一个点名册我们假设每个老师都有一个点名册,而且最终成绩应该只需要统计成绩单上的同学。不会有重名我们假设不会出现重复的唯一标识,简单起见,我们假原创 2020-07-28 11:35:08 · 2213 阅读 · 1 评论